Lawful Considerations in Social Media Site Money Making
Comprehending and complying with lawful requirements is essential for making certain that your social networks monetization initiatives are lawful and lasting.

1. Disclosure and Transparency

Rules:

Federal Trade Commission (FTC) Standards: In numerous countries, consisting of the USA, the FTC needs that influencers and brand names disclose any kind of material connections or sponsorships in their social media sites blog posts. This consists of utilizing hashtags such as #ad or #sponsored to indicate paid collaborations.
European Union (EU) Laws: The EU has comparable regulations needing clear disclosure of business relationships. Failing to abide can result in penalties and legal action.
Finest Practices:

Clear Disclosures: Constantly include clear and conspicuous disclosures in sponsored articles, testimonials, and endorsements to ensure transparency with your audience.
Consistent Practices: Apply disclosure methods regularly across all platforms and types of material to preserve trust fund and avoid confusion.
2. Copyright and Intellectual Property

Copyright Laws:

Respecting Copyright: Avoid making use of copyrighted products, such as photos, music, or video clips, without correct consent or licensing. Violation can result in legal action and fines.
Developing Original Content: Create and make use of initial content to stay clear of copyright concerns and develop an unique brand name identity.
Ideal Practices:

Acquire Permissions: When utilizing third-party web content, guarantee you have the necessary approvals or licenses from the material makers or owners.
Associate Sources: Provide proper credit rating to web content creators and resources when utilizing their work, also if permission is approved.
3. Information Privacy and Security

Information Regulations:

General Information Defense Policy (GDPR): The GDPR needs organizations to safeguard individual information and obtain permission prior to collecting or processing personal info. This relates to social media interactions and advertising efforts.
The Golden State Customer Privacy Act (CCPA): The CCPA mandates similar protections for individuals' personal information, consisting of the right to accessibility and remove their details.
Ideal Practices:

Personal Privacy Plans: Keep current personal privacy policies that clearly describe how user information is accumulated, made use of, and secured.
Secure Information: Execute robust security actions to secure individual data and follow information security policies.
4. Advertising Requirements

Marketing Regulations:

System Policies: Social media systems have their own advertising and marketing policies and guidelines that have to be complied with. Violations can cause ad suspension or account fines.
Reality in Advertising And Marketing: Guarantee that all advertising and marketing material is sincere, not deceiving, and abide by advertising requirements and laws.
Best Practices:

Comply With System Guidelines: Stick To each system's advertising plans and guidelines to stay clear of issues and make certain compliance.
Ethical Marketing: Advertise product or services honestly and transparently, avoiding deceitful practices.
